Abstract

A novel Zn(II) complex, [Zn(4-Meim)(2)(5-Meim)(2)]sq center dot 3H(2)O (1), (H(2)sq = squaric acid, 4-Meim = 4-methyl-imidazole and 5-Meim = 5-methylimidazole) has been synthesized and characterized by elemental, spectral (IR), thermal analyses and single crystal X-ray diffraction techniques. The Zn(II) ion center accommodates two binding types of the 4(5)-Meim ligand in same coordination sphere, which is a very unique example of the linkage isomers. The sq counterion interacts each other though water bridges by strong hydrogen bonds forming a zig-zag chain along the b-axis and generate R-4(4)(14) motif. The adjacent chains are connected by the water molecule forming a R-8(8)(22) aperture. (C) 2009 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
